The 2nd and 3rd shots, particularly the side angles of the 12 and 4, show that show the ink has depth to it. That's a very good sign.
 
Posts
649
Likes
2,090
The 2nd and 3rd shots, particularly the side angles of the 12 and 4, show that show the ink has depth to it. That's a very good sign.

Yep, having it in hand, I can't see this being a redial based on the crispness of the printing and the consistency of the dial degradation. Hands seem to match the age of the dial too, but I would still like to track down other examples with similar dials and hands if possible just to be sure. Case looks pretty sharp too with little to no polishing apparent on it.
